Acadian Archives Lecture Series returns

FORT KENT, Maine – The Acadian Archives located on the University of Maine at Fort Kent campus will host its annual Acadian History Lecture Series on February 13 and run each Thursday at 6 p.m. for five weeks. The entire series will be available virtually through Zoom. These talks will cover about 400 years of Acadian […]

Center for the Advancement of Rural Living Martin Luther King Jr. Day Breakfast

CARIBOU, Maine — The Center for the Advancement of Rural Living will host the inaugural Dr. Martin Luther King Jr. Day Breakfast Monday, Jan. 20 at 9 a.m. at the Caribou Inn and Convention Center. The public is invited, breakfast will be $18. A presentation of the “I have a Dream” speech will be delivered […]
